| Property | Description |
| Data | ADO recordset containing report data |
| EndDate | The last pay date to include in the report |
| Payroll | Object reference to the global payroll object |
| PayeeIds | Comma delimited list of payee database record identifiers of payees to include in report. All payees will be included if it is an empty string (""). |
| PayGroupId | Pay group database record identifiers of pay group to include in report. All pay groups will be included if it is zero. |
| ReportName | Full path of the custom report definition to be used to create the report. The system default layout will be used if ReportName is an empty string |
| Sequence | Currently not used. Report data is always in PayDate, Pay Group Name, FullName sequence |
| StartDate | The first pay date to include in the report |
The object methods provide the means to save and recall the report parameters, and to create the data source required to print the report.
| Method | Description |
| Initialise | Retrieves the last recorded values of report parameters |
| Create (Server , Connection) | Creates the report data source. Server is a string containing the name of the network server to provide the data, and Connection is the ADO connection string to establish a connection with the database on that server. |
| Save | Saves the values of report parameters |